Earning Rates
- 4xSouthwest purchases
- 3xRapid Rewards hotel and car partners
- 2xRideshare
- 2xInternet, cable, phone, ad spend
- 1xAll other purchases
Credits
No statement credits, this card wins on earn rates, not coupons.
Benefits
- ✦9,000 anniversary points each year
- ✦Four Upgraded Boardings per year
- ✦365 in-flight WiFi credits per year
- ✦Global Entry or TSA PreCheck credit
- ✦No foreign transaction fees
Why it earns its spot
- +80k bonus is a huge head start on the Companion Pass
- +Anniversary points and WiFi credits soften the fee
- +Business card, so it does not count toward 5/24
Where it costs you
- −Needs a legitimate business
- −$199 is steep if you fly Southwest rarely
The Compound Verdict
The classic Companion Pass play pairs this bonus with a personal Southwest card in the same year. For regular Southwest business flyers, the perks justify the fee on their own.
